One of the best Home Depot credit card promotions is $100 off a single-receipt purchase of $1,000 or more in your first 30 days with the Home Depot Consumer Credit Card. You’ll also receive 0% deferred interest for 6 months on purchases of at least $299. If you pay the purchases off by the end of the intro period, you pay no interest. Otherwise, you owe all the interest you would have paid, at an APR of 17.99% - 26.99%.
If you’re a business owner, the best Home Depot credit card offer is 60 days of no interest on all purchases with the Home Depot Commercial Revolving Charge Card or the Commercial Account, which is basically a 2-month free loan. You still have to make minimum monthly payments during the 60-day zero interest period, though. With either Home Depot Commercial card, you’ll also save $100 on your first qualifying purchase of $1,000 or more within 30 days of having the card. On top of that, you get a 1-year return period for your purchases.
The last type of Home Depot offer doesn’t come from a credit card. It’s Home Depot’s Project Loan, which offers up to $55,000 with a fixed APR and payoff period that depends on your creditworthiness. The deal gives you 6 months to make purchases for your project. Then, you have anywhere from 66 to 114 months to pay it off, with an APR from 7.42% to 19.96%.
Current Home Depot credit card promotions:
- $25-$100 discount on a purchase of $25-$1,000+ in first 30 days: Home Depot Consumer Credit Card, Home Depot Commercial Credit Cards
- 0% deferred interest for 6 months on purchases of $299 or more: Home Depot Consumer Credit Card
- 7.42%-19.96% APR for 66-114 months: Home Depot Project Loan
- No annual fee: All Home Depot credit cards
- No interest for 60 days on all purchases: Home Depot Commercial Credit Cards
- 1 year to return purchases: Home Depot Commercial Credit Cards
- Free Home Depot Pro Xtra membership: Home Depot Commercial Credit Cards
If you go for the consumer card, you should definitely be wary of the deferred interest offer. It may seem great at first, but if you’re not able to pay your full balance, you’ll owe a mountain of interest. If you’re looking to finance, consider a 0% APR credit card not associated with a particular retailer.
